Alloy | Condition | Thickness Range/mm | Tensile Strength (Rm)/MPa | Yield Strength (Rp0.2)/MPa | Elongation after Fracture /% ≥ | Bending Radius |
TA2 | M | 0.3 - 1.0 | 440 - 620 | ≥320 | ≥35 | ≥100°, 3t |
| | > 1.0 - 2.0 | 440 - 620 | ≥320 | ≥30 | ≥100°, 3t |
| | > 2 - 5.0 | 440 - 620 | ≥320 | ≥25 | ≥90°, 3t |
| | > 5 - 10.0 | 440 - 620 | ≥320 | ≥25 | - |
| | > 10.0 - 30 | 440 - 620 | ≥320 | ≥18 | - |
TC4 | M | 0.5 - 1.8 | 925 - 1150 | ≥870 | ≥12 | ≥105°, 9t |
| | > 1.8 - 4.0 | 925 - 1150 | ≥870 | ≥12 | ≥105°, 10t |
| | > 4.0 - 5.0 | 925 - 1150 | ≥870 | ≥10 | ≥105°, 10t |
| | > 5.0 - 10.0 | 925 - 1150 | ≥825 | ≥10 | - |
| | > 10.0 - 100 | 925 - 1150 | ≥825 | ≥9 | - |
